Mindful Time in the Classroom - For Teachers
Here are some great tips for teachers when having or implementing mindful time in the classroom.
Many of my clients talk to me about mindful time at school and how their teacher puts meditation on in the classroom and tell them to just be quiet. This is not effective.
The thing is, if kids don’t understand or aren’t guided they loose interest or will simply get distracted. Mindful time is about calming down the kids which is great intention but if you want the kids to regulate and actually calm down then they must be guided.
The focus should always be on the breathing. So instead of popping calm music on, a guided visual meditation is most effective. The talking from the meditation will tap into their sub conscious mind for them to focus on breathe.
